South Okanagan Regional Growth Strategy- Update

Date: 2015-2016

EcoPlan (working with the Arlington Group), was retained to conduct a review to determine whether a “minor” or “major” update of the South Okanagan Regional Growth Strategy (RGS) was required for the Regional District of Okanagan-Similkameen (RDOS). The RGS applies to the southern portion of the Okanagan Valley and includes the municipalities of Osoyoos, Oliver, Penticton and Summerland, and RDOS Electoral Areas “A”, “C”, “D”, “E”, and “F.” Following a comprehensive preliminary review in 2015, a recommendation to undertake a minor update was made and EcoPlan was again brought in to conduct the process. The project was launched in June 2016 and completed in October 2016. While the updated South Okanagan RGS does not include any new policies or policy directions, it was substantially reformatted and refined to improve its organization, improve the clarity of policies, and reduce redundancies. As part of the project, EcoPlan also developed a more effective annual and five-year monitoring program for the RGS with more refined and effective RGS indicators.
